My Project
For the last few years the program has relied on still cameras in "video mode" as students cell phones to capture video content for our broadcasting program KGTR. Having a true video camera would allow them to more easily capture footage, especially action at our school's athletic events.
Additional projects include "hype videos" for the various athletic teams and promotional videos for various campus events.
The footage that we obtain is compiled into weekly to bi-monthly "episodes" that are published to YouTube.
This camera would allow for more high-quality video footage for all of these projects.
